A special needs trust may be set up to provide for a disabled child's or adult's extra and supplemental needs, other than basic food, shelter and health care expenses that may be covered by public assistance benefits that the beneficiary may be entitled t An Orange California Irrevocable Trust Agreement is a legal document that establishes a special needs trust for the benefit of multiple children with disabilities. This type of trust is designed to ensure that the financial needs of children with special needs are met even after their parents or guardians are no longer able to provide for them. Setting up a special needs trust in Orange, California is crucial as it provides the necessary financial protection and support to individuals with disabilities. The trust agreement is irrevocable, meaning it cannot be changed or revoked once it is established, ensuring that the assets held in the trust are secure and protected. There are different types of Orange California Irrevocable Trust Agreement Setting up Special Needs Trusts for the Benefit of Multiple Children: 1. Third-Party Special Needs Trust: This type of trust is established by a third party, such as a parent, grandparent, or other relatives. It allows the named beneficiaries to receive assets and benefits without compromising their eligibility for government assistance programs, such as Medicaid or Supplemental Security Income (SSI). 2. Self-Settled Special Needs Trust: In certain cases, when a person with a disability receives a substantial amount of money, such as through a personal injury settlement or inheritance, a self-settled special needs trust can be established. This trust allows the individual to preserve their eligibility for government benefits while utilizing the funds held in the trust for their supplemental needs. 3. Pooled Special Needs Trust: This type of trust is managed by a nonprofit organization and combines funds from multiple beneficiaries with disabilities. The assets are pooled together for investment purposes, but each beneficiary has an individual account that can be used to meet their specific needs.
